WebThe Greater Himalayas, also called Higher Himalayas or Great Himalaya Range, are the tallest and northernmost section of the Himalayan mountain ranges. The name Himalaya comes from Sanksrit: Hima-laya means ‘Abode of snow', and has, over time, transformed into the plural, Himalayas, because of the many mountain ranges. WebThe Great or Inner Himalayas, also known as the Himadri, are the highest mountain range in the world. It is the longest range, with the highest peaks rising to an average height of 6,000 metres. It encompasses all of the major Himalayan summits. WebHimalaya has Indo-Gangetic Plain in south, Pamir Mountains in west in Central Asia, and Hengduan Mountains in east on China–Myanmar border . From east to west the Himalayas are divided into 3 regions, Eastern Himalaya, Central Himalaya, and Western Himalaya, which collectively house several nations and states .
